Pune's Shubham Ranjane Shines in T20 World Cup, Takes on Pakistan Single-Handedly
- •Shubham Ranjane, originally from Pune, scored 51 runs off 30 balls against Pakistan in the T20 World Cup, including 19 runs in Shaheen Afridi's over.
- •USA lost to Pakistan by 32 runs, but Ranjane's solo effort with 3 sixes and 3 fours at a strike rate of 170 was a highlight.
- •Ranjane comes from a cricketing family; his father played for Maharashtra, and his grandfather was a renowned Indian first-class bowler.
- •After playing for Maharashtra and Mumbai, Ranjane moved to the USA in 2022 to play in the Major Cricket League (MLC), encouraged by his wife and Suryakumar Yadav.
- •His consistent performance in MLC for Texas Super Kings led to his selection for the USA T20 World Cup squad, where he played against India at Wankhede Stadium.
